Output 76f9c6ca4d305fa79046ee024c734024a96d034b412665437a24f450bcd138b0:1

value
21068321
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efc6c198b341610e2994ce9aead575ac39618a79 OP_EQUALVERIFY OP_CHECKSIG
address
1Nrpbg2XnnVTFapYoPhuwsWSejtypCHJBv
transaction
76f9c6ca4d305fa79046ee024c734024a96d034b412665437a24f450bcd138b0
confirmations
361940
spent
true